Output 32e61e314509c3d59b435f69b559b6c8a25ddba0029571966964eee841ff60b8:0

value
1343173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c881652da9b5e4a1cfeab61c0d429876680d3c OP_EQUAL
address
31mA7uYG2Fnm1iU3E4YNJ5rXJkqcLusgow
transaction
32e61e314509c3d59b435f69b559b6c8a25ddba0029571966964eee841ff60b8
spent
true